Experience the enchanting weather of Erice, Italy in November, where temperatures range from a comfortable 10°C (50°F) to a pleasant 23°C (74°F), with an average of 17°C (63°F). While this picturesque town basks in cozy autumn vibes, visitors should prepare for occasional rain, as November sees an impressive 131 mm (5.1 in) of precipitation over roughly 14 days. The humidity level hovers around 72%, adding a touch of freshness to the air. In November, Erice, Italy, experiences a significant increase in precipitation, marking it as one of the wettest months of the year. With an impressive 131 mm (5.1 in) of rainfall spread over 14 days, this month stands in stark contrast to the dry summer months, where July and June see minimal rainfall. In November, the humidity in Erice, Italy holds steady at 72%, showing a slight decrease from the preceding month's 74%. This consistency is emblematic of the region's maritime climate, which tends to bring moderate humidity levels throughout the year. As we transition from October to November, the humidity remains relatively stable, continuing the trend observed since the late spring months. Notably, summer months boast the lowest humidity, with July and August dipping to 69%, while the fall months see a gradual rise in moisture content, creating a pleasant atmospheric balance as temperatures cool. In November, Erice experiences a noticeable drop in UV levels, with the UV Index sitting at 4, categorized as moderate. This indicates that while sun exposure still warrants caution, the risk of harm from unprotected sun exposure is lower than in the peak summer months. The burn time stretches back to 30 minutes, providing a bit more leeway for outdoor activities compared to the intense UV levels of the prior months. In November, Erice experiences a moderate chance of sunny weather, with sunlight making an appearance approximately 47% of the time. This marks a slight uptick from the previous month, October, which sees only 41% of its days blessed by the sun. As the year progresses, the likelihood of sunny days shifts significantly; starting from a low of 44% in January, the sun-packed summer months of July and August skyrocket to 91%. As November sweeps into Erice, Italy, the winds begin to pick up, with an average speed of 5.0 m/s (11 mph), signaling a notable shift from the milder summer months. This increase follows the gentle breezes of October and marks a trend of intensifying winds as the year draws to a close, leading to December's stronger gusts at 5.6 m/s (13 mph). The winds have been consistently easing throughout the warmer months, with July and August recording lower averages of around 4.0 to 3.9 m/s (9 mph).
